> First off, Turbine has moved to supporting Java 1.2.  This was done a
> couple of months ago.  You might want to check the archives for the
> discussion.

That is one of the problems he will have with MRJ. Another problem is the
fact that some of the Turbine class filenames are longer than 32 characters.

> The second part would be whether or not the Mac will support relative
> paths, like in the servlet.jar env variable.  Have you tried to set that
> with an absolute path?  Do you have that jar?

Mac's support relative paths.

Anyway, the real answer is that we don't support MacOS 9 at all on this
project. Period. You will either need to switch to MacOSX or install Linux
on your Mac box.
